Description
|
Ubiquitin璫onjugating Enzyme E2 B (UBE2B), known as Homolog of Rad6B (HR6B), is a member of the Ubiquitin璫onjugating (E2) enzyme family. It is ubiquitously expressed with a predicted molecular weight of 17 kDa. HR6B/UBE2B localizes to the nucleus and cytoplasm and has an E2 catalytic core domain that forms a thioester bond with Ubiquitin. UBE2B can conjugate ubiquitin to histone H2A in an E3- independent manner in vitro, and is essential for the multi-ubiquitination and degradation of N-end rule substrates. Additionally, UBE2B may have a role in sepsis-induced muscle protein proteolysis and cancer-induced cachexia.
